Egyptian Artca. 2030–1640 B.C.Female sphinx amulet is a egyptian art from Egypt created in ca. 2030–1640 B.C. using amethyst measuring H. 1.7 cm (11/16 in.) — now part of the Egyptian Art collection at The Metropolitan Museum of Art.
